首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从rvest中的每个div类中抓取id?

rvest是一个R语言的网络爬虫包,用于从网页中提取数据。如果要从rvest中的每个div类中抓取id,可以按照以下步骤进行:

  1. 使用rvest包中的read_html()函数读取目标网页的HTML内容,并将其存储在一个变量中。
代码语言:txt
复制
library(rvest)
url <- "目标网页的URL"
html <- read_html(url)
  1. 使用rvest包中的html_nodes()函数选择所有的div元素,并将其存储在一个变量中。
代码语言:txt
复制
divs <- html_nodes(html, "div")
  1. 使用rvest包中的html_attr()函数提取每个div元素的id属性,并将其存储在一个向量中。
代码语言:txt
复制
ids <- html_attr(divs, "id")

现在,你可以使用ids向量来访问每个div元素的id属性值。

需要注意的是,以上代码只是一个示例,具体的实现方式可能会因为目标网页的结构和要求的数据提取方式而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券